Abstract
The essence of Intelligent Vehicle/Highway Systems (IVHS) is recognized as making significant improvements in mobility, highway safety, and productivity by building transportation systems that draw upon advanced electronic technologies and control software. The role of IVHS in tomorrow's transportation systems is discussed, and the following four categories are defined as part of the process of planning a national IVHS program in the United States: (1) advanced traffic management systems; (2) advanced traveler information systems; (3) commercial vehicle operations; and (4) advanced vehicle control systems.
